Exploring the Role of Modern Technology in Modern Aesthetic Appeals and Dermatology
Just how has technology redefined the realm of looks and dermatology? It has introduced a brand-new era of security, effectiveness, and accuracy. Non-invasive treatments have come to be the norm, reducing recuperation times and minimizing dangers. For instance, laser modern technology has actually revolutionized procedures like hair elimination and skin renewal. Advanced imaging systems currently allow experts to analyze skin conditions with unparalleled accuracy, enhancing diagnosis and therapy preparation. AI-powered systems are changing client consultations, allowing online interactions and remote skin evaluation. While innovation has actually unquestionably improved aesthetics and dermatology, its capacity is far from completely understood. As technology remains to increase, it's expected to discover more groundbreaking ways to enhance skin health and appeal.

The Influence of All-natural and Organic Aesthetic Appeal Services
While advanced procedures remain to transform skin care, an identical pattern is obtaining momentum, concentrating on the influence of all-natural and natural aesthetic appeals solutions. These solutions, based in all natural concepts, utilize items devoid of artificial additives, promoting healthier skin with fewer adverse effects. The appeal hinges on their simplicity and sustainability, bring in eco-conscious customers. The usage of plant-based components, rich in anti-oxidants and vitamins, improves skin vitality and reduces down aging. Probiotic skin care, a subset of this pattern, makes use of beneficial germs to stabilize skin's microbiome, enhancing its resilience. The impact of these solutions is substantial, adding to variety in treatment choices and satisfying a more comprehensive array of skin issues, all while advertising ecological responsibility.
